The most popular One Move heroes
The most favoured One Move hero from the previous season was Tiny (31 matches, 54% win rate). Next are Pangolier (19 games, 57% wins), Mirana (19 games, 52% wins), Rubick (19 games, 47% wins).
Also appearing in spades at One Move were Tusk (17 matches, 52% wins), Timbersaw (16 matches, 56% wins), Ember Spirit (15 matches, 60% wins).

Hydra's most popular heroes
Among the most choosen heroes are Tusk (38 matches, 73% wins), Beastmaster (33 matches, 60% wins), Disruptor (30 matches, 73% wins).
In addition, Batrider (21 matches, 76% wins), Keeper of the Light (19 matches, 84% win rate), Clockwerk (19 matches, 63% win rate) are often played.
